Wilkinson’s murder is the third targeted shooting of a state judge over the past three years, according to the national center for state courts.

“The assassination of Judge Wilkinson should be shocking to all Americans,” said the conference of chief justices and conference of state court administrators in a statement.

“Unfortunately, we fear it is not. The sustained attacks in recent years on the rule of law, public institutions of government and the courts are now having their effects. We ask all Americans to think carefully about this troubling trend.”

HAGERSTOWN, Md. — Pedro Argote was conspicuously absent last Thursday when a Maryland judge granted his wife a divorce and sole custody of their four children, citing “shocking” testimony about the abuse that Argote allegedly inflicted upon them for years.


But later that day, authorities say, Argote showed up at Judge Andrew Wilkinson’s home and shot him to death in his driveway. Now a wanted man, Argote remains at large amid a law enforcement search spanning several states.



Wilkinson ruled against Argote after hearing testimony from his wife and an adult daughter, who said he controlled every aspect of their lives, keeping them isolated and subjecting them to various acts of violence in recent years.

The fugitive accused of gunning down a Maryland judge in his driveway beat his teen daughter with a belt and silenced his infant child by stuffing a towel in his mouth, according to harrowing divorce court testimony.

Pedro Argote, who remains on the run after allegedly shooting Judge Andrew Wilkinson dead last week, also installed cameras inside his family’s home to keep tabs on his eldest daughter — whom he kept largely confined to her bedroom for years, she claimed in court.

The description of “shocking” abuse prompted Wilkinson to rule against Argote and grant his wife custody of their four kids — just hours before police say Wilkinson was gunned down.

“The reason I worked up the courage to testify was so that my siblings wouldn’t have to go through the mental torment that I currently have,” Argote’s eldest daughter from an earlier relationship testified.

An audio recording of the hearing didn’t capture any obvious warning signs that Argote posed a danger to anyone outside his family, but it does provide new insight into the abuse allegations he was facing.

His adult daughter from a previous relationship said she spent most of her teenage years confined to her bedroom. She said Argote had cameras installed throughout the house and was “watching my every move.” During emotional testimony, she said he would beat her with a belt and other objects — “whatever he had close by.”

Wilkinson concluded that Argote wasn’t fit to have custody of his four younger children, ages 12, 11, 5 and 3.

“The manner in which Mr. Argote has isolated these children and mom over the past two years, I think that has gone on throughout the marriage, and it’s shocking,” the judge said. “I think he is abusive in multiple ways.”

Maryland Governor Wes Moore on Judge Wilkinson’s death

I am shocked, heartbroken, and sickened by the killing of Judge Andrew Wilkinson. He was the victim of a cold-blooded, vicious, and targeted attack. My heart goes out to Judge Wilkinson’s family, and my prayers are with everyone who knew him, loved him, and served alongside him.

My team has been in close contact with the judiciary and with leadership in Hagerstown and Washington County, including local law enforcement and elected officials. Maryland State Police troopers were dispatched to protect other judges, and I am receiving consistent updates from Superintendent of State Police Roland Butler.

The State of Maryland is supporting law enforcement in their investigation and local, state, and federal partners are actively engaged in the search for the suspect. Anyone with knowledge that could aid in the investigation is encouraged to contact authorities immediately.

Judge Wilkinson spent his career in defense of justice. We must now ensure that the perpetrator of this vile act faces justice and Judge Wilkinson’s family gets the support they need and deserve.

Funeral services for Judge Wilkinson, according to his obituary

Services will be held Friday, October 27, 2023, at 10:00 a.m., at the St. Ann Catholic Church, 1525 Oak Hill Avenue, Hagerstown, MD, with the Rev. Msgr. J. Bruce Jarboe officiating.

The family will receive friends at the Douglas A. Fiery Funeral Home, 1331 Eastern Blvd. North, Hagerstown, MD, on Thursday, October 26, 2023, from 3:00 p.m. to 7:00 p.m.

Private interment will be at the Green Hill Cemetery, Waynesboro, PA.

In lieu of flowers, the family asks that you consider making memorial donations to any local law enforcement or EMT agencies as a thank you for their support to our community during this time.

The Washington County Sheriff's Office announced Thursday morning that there will be an increased police presence in the Williamsport area today as authorities conduct additional "evidentiary searches" related to the manhunt for the suspect in a local judge's murder.

The sheriff's office posted the message on its Facebook page to let the community know there is not a safety concern regarding the police presence, according to Sgt. Carly Hose, spokesperson for the sheriff's office.

Local, regional and federal law enforcement agencies are assisting in the greater manhunt for Pedro Argote, 49, of Frederick, Md., wanted in the Oct. 19 shooting of Washington County Circuit Court Judge Andrew F. Wilkinson.
